WebWeakness, also referred to as asthenia, is the sensation of exhaustion or extreme fatigue in the body. A person suffering from weakness may be unable to move a specific body part properly. Weakness can also lead to a lack of energy to move specific, or even all, parts of the body, as well as mental fatigue. Muscle weakness in … sample inefficiencyWebThese disorders result in muscle inflammation (myositis), disabling muscle weakness, and occasionally tenderness. The weakness typically occurs in the shoulders and hips but can affect muscles symmetrically throughout the body.
